Добрый вечер! Я хочу реализовать возможность, чтобы период действия начало-конец вида расчета был больше, чем периодичность соответствующего регистра. Т.е. иметь возможность указывать:
Иванов Командировка 26.02.2013 - 02.03.2013
с периодичность соответствующего регистра расчета = месяц
Подскажите, пожалуйста, как такое реализовать?
На случай если у кого-нить возникнет подобный вопрос.
Он решается в обработке проведения. Строка ТЧ, периодичность которой больше месяца, при записи в регистр разделяется на количество строк равное количеству месяцев между ПериодДействияНачало и ПериодДействияКонец. Например, если период: 26.02 - 02.03, то в регистре должно быть две записи:
с 26.02 по 28.02 и с 01.03 по 02.03
Ты там еще подумай, про перерасчеты, а то потом задолбаешся...
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ший